What specific aspect of data acquisition prevents astrophysicists from controlling phenomena like a chemist?

Answer

The inability to bring objects like a black hole into a laboratory for manipulation.

The critical limitation in astronomy that aligns it methodologically with challenges faced by 'softer' sciences lies in the inability to exert experimental control. A chemist can combine specific substances in a flask under defined temperature and pressure. However, an astrophysicist studying phenomena like black holes or quasars must rely entirely on passive observation. These objects exist naturally, are extremely distant, and cannot be replicated or manipulated in a terrestrial lab setting, meaning the core data must be gathered passively from signals reaching Earth detectors.
